Background Information: | Three tyrosine kinase receptors, designated TRKA, TRKB and TRKC, have been identified that selectively bind NGF, BDNF and NT-3, respectively; NT-4/5 also binds to the TRKB (TrkB tyrosine kinase, Trk-B, GP145-TrkB, BDNF/NT growth factors12) receptor. NGF binds to their specific TRK receptor to stimulate intracellular signaling pathways leading to specific protein phosphorylations and differential gene inductions. TRK receptor kinases engage the activation of a branched proto-oncoprotein signaling pathway involving Shc, Src, Ras, Raf, mitogen-activated protein kinase, and other downstream effectors. Inhibitors of TRKB may be useful in the treatment of cancer as well as anorexia and bulimia nervosa.
